Introduction: The Queen of Pentacles and Emotional Healing After Separation
The Queen of Pentacles represents warmth, nurturing, and grounded love — the energy of someone who gives stability and care to others.
In reconciliation readings, this card often speaks of a person who is emotionally mature and still holds affection, yet values security and balance above impulsive reunions.
When the Queen appears, it’s a call to rebuild with patience, practicality, and compassion. Reconciliation may happen, but only if both people are willing to nurture the relationship as something sacred and stable.
Upright Queen of Pentacles as Reconciliation Meaning
🌷 Emotional Energy: Rebuilding with Care and Maturity
The upright Queen of Pentacles indicates that reconciliation is possible, but it will come through steady emotional investment rather than grand romantic gestures.
This card suggests one or both partners are ready to nurture the connection again — with compassion, forgiveness, and stability.
It’s not a “sweep-you-off-your-feet” reunion — it’s a grounded, realistic one. You or your person may realize the value of emotional security and comfort the relationship once offered.
Signs of Upright Queen of Pentacles Reconciliation Energy:
- One person is showing consistent care and effort again.
- Conversations focus on trust, healing, and support.
- The relationship feels safe and emotionally grounding.
- You’re both ready to rebuild slowly and sustainably.
Tarot Insight:
This card favors second chances built on emotional growth and responsibility. If the Queen of Pentacles represents your ex, they’re likely thinking about reconciliation in a practical way — not rushing, but seeing if it’s truly healthy and worth rebuilding.
💞 For Ex or Past Lovers
If you’re asking whether your ex will return, the upright Queen suggests they still have love and care for you.
They likely miss your warmth, kindness, and support, realizing you brought emotional security they haven’t found elsewhere.
However, they’ll only come back if they believe the relationship can function healthily this time.
Expect a gradual reconnection, perhaps starting with friendly contact or emotional support.
Emotional Keywords: maturity, nurturing love, responsibility, grounded affection, rebuilding trust.
🔮 For You: Inner Message of the Queen
If you’re the querent, this card asks you to embody her energy — nurture yourself, focus on your stability, and allow reconciliation to come naturally rather than chasing it.
When you radiate calm, healed energy, you attract the same grounded love back.
Reversed Queen of Pentacles as Reconciliation Meaning
🌧️ Emotional Energy: Imbalance, Neglect, or Overgiving
When reversed, the Queen of Pentacles warns that reconciliation may not be possible — at least not yet.
This reversal often shows emotional imbalance, where one person gives too much and the other takes without reciprocating.
It can also reflect selfishness, emotional unavailability, or someone too focused on their own comfort to prioritize healing the relationship.
Signs of Reversed Energy:
- Communication feels one-sided or draining.
- One person still holds resentment or emotional fatigue.
- The relationship lacks equal effort and care.
- External distractions (career, finances, family) may be blocking reconnection.
Tarot Insight:
If your ex appears as the reversed Queen, they might be emotionally closed off or focused on self-care right now.
They may still love you, but they’re not in a space to rebuild yet — they may fear repeating old patterns or losing themselves again.
💔 For Ex or Past Lovers
This position indicates that your ex is not ready to reconcile.
They might still harbor pain or guilt, or they’re simply focusing on themselves.
Even if there’s contact, it could feel surface-level or inconsistent — not yet rooted in emotional security.
You might feel like you’re doing all the work trying to hold the connection together.
Spiritually, this is a sign to step back and let healing happen separately before reunion can truly begin.
🌱 Spiritual Lesson of the Reversed Queen
This reversal encourages you to find balance between caring for others and yourself.
Sometimes, reconciliation is delayed until both parties learn self-worth and independence.
Only from that healed space can the relationship become healthy again.

🕊️ If You’re Wondering “Will We Get Back Together?”
The Queen of Pentacles upright suggests yes — if both of you have matured and can provide emotional security.
However, if the Queen appears reversed, it’s a message that healing must happen first before reunion can occur.
Reconciliation isn’t just about reuniting; it’s about creating a more stable foundation than before.
This card reminds you that real love isn’t about clinging — it’s about care, trust, and emotional stability.
🪞 Queen of Pentacles as Their Feelings After a Breakup
If you’re curious how your ex feels:
- Upright: They see you as someone warm, reliable, and nurturing — someone who truly cared. They may feel regret for losing your comfort and stability.
- Reversed: They may still love you but are emotionally distant, distracted, or afraid of being vulnerable again.
This insight helps you decide whether to reach out or let the energy settle naturally.
💬 Advice: How to Approach Reconciliation with the Queen of Pentacles Energy
- Be patient — this card’s energy unfolds slowly.
- Show emotional consistency — actions matter more than words.
- Don’t chase — the Queen values dignity and self-worth.
- Focus on warmth and understanding, not pressure or guilt.
- Rebuild trust with small gestures and grounded love.
The Queen teaches that reconciliation is a process, not an instant event.
